9,655 births in April

Statbel publishes today the provisional monthly results of the statistics on births.

The first provisional figures show that in April 2021, 9,655 babies were born in Belgium: 5,450 in Flanders, 2,930 in Wallonia and 1,275 in the Brussels-Capital Region.

These results were calculated based on Demobel, Statbel’s demographic database (source: National Register). As these figures are provisional, it is not yet possible to draw any clear conclusions, either on a monthly or on an annual basis. This will have to wait until the final publication of the population figures on 1 January 2022 mid-2022.
